Name of the Vulnerable Software and Affected Versions
ThinkCMF version X2.2.2
Description
The issue is related to SQL Injection via the
edit post() function in NavController.class.php. It can be exploited with manager privilege using the parentid parameter in a "nav" action.Recommendations
For ThinkCMF version X2.2.2, consider disabling the
edit post() function in NavController.class.php until a patch is available to prevent exploitation via the parentid parameter. Restrict access to the "nav" action to minimize the risk of SQL Injection.Exploit
